Active ingredient

Calamine 8%
Pramoxine HCl 1%

Purpose

Skin protectant
External analgesic

Uses

temporarily relieves pain and itching associated with:

  • insect bites
  • rashes
  • minor skin irritations
  • minor cuts
  • dries the oozing and weeping of poison ivy, poison oak and poison sumac
Warnings

For external use only.

Flammable:

Do not use while smoking or near heat or flame. Do not puncture or incinerate. Contents under pressure. Do not store at temperatures above 120°F. Intentional misuse by deliberately concentrating and inhaling contents can be harmful or fatal.

When using this product

  • do not get into eyes
  • ask a doctor before using on children under 2 years of age

Stop use and ask a doctor if

  • conditions worsens
  • symptoms last more than 7 days or clear up and occur again in a few days

Keep out of reach of children.

If swallowed, get medical help or contact a Poison Control Center right away.

Directions
  • shake well before using
  • adults and children 2 years of age and older: apply as needed to the affected area, not more than 3 or 4 times daily
  • cleanse the skin with soap and water
  • let dry before use
  • children under 2 years of age: consult a doctor
Other information

store between 20° to 25°C (68° to 77°F)

Inactive ingredients

benzyl alcohol, camphor, disteardimonium hectorite, fragrance, hydrated silica, isobutane, oleyl alcohol, SD alcohol 40-B, sorbitan trioleate
